Notes
Drawn in New York, NY, January 24, 27, 29, 31 (journal) at Metropolitan Museum of Art, from an Attic [ca. 530-510 B.C.E.] pediment fragment of a lion attacking a bull. To Tibi, January 31, 1964: ". . . shall set out soon for the Met'n Museum where I'm making a drawing from the antique, a lion devouring a bull - a gay piece - the bull prone eyes open couldn't appear to care less - "
